前言 12月3号Boss投递->12月6号一面->12月13号二面 一面(12月6日,40min) 自我介绍 SQL题 185. 部门工资前三高的所有员工(手撕Hard SQL,写了十几分钟) 实习项目(15min) Spring Spring有哪些常用注解呢? Spring注解的底层实现原理? Spring事务的常见失效场景? JUC 什么是线程池? 线程池有哪些核心参数? 线程池的工作方式?
分享面经积攒好运!upup! 一面 自我介绍 深挖项目:问了超级多细节,聊了很久 手写代码:二分查找 设计测试用例:测试电梯 计算机网络TCP,三次握手 访问网址的过程 对DNS的了解 linux相关命令:设置IP地址,查看有几个网卡,查看日志 python有哪些数据结构 深拷贝浅拷贝的区别 装饰器 对测试开发的理解 对云的理解 反问 面试官很友好,主动介绍了岗位部门业务等 最后告诉我一面过了让我
【群面】 每场10人,每人会有自己的序号,按照次序进行1min自我介绍。之后进入到题目环节,读题时间1min,讨论时间35min,汇报时间5min。汇报完没有追问,直接结束会议。 题目:针对百度的AI公司定位和百度地图语音交互,AR功能,分析出国旅游国人的用户痛点,为了使产品国际化,设计产品功能,提出卖点,和其他产品的差异化亮点。 【二面】 电话突击面,主要是在问过去的实习经历,对于流程和工作内容
发点以前的面经回馈吧,我觉得百度一面的面经质量比较高 问了一下在百度做了什么,需求相关,估计是觉得没什么好问的,不深究 1.Aop的实现原理?答了jdk和cglib 2.深究jdk的具体原理。不会。(查了下还有缓存那些,感觉好难) 3.问了一下有什么知道的加密算法?加密算法原理 4.https的tls握手 5.浏览器怎么知道https合法安全 6.为什么要用https,http直接加密不行吗 7.
一面 没有自我介绍 看你写了很多 Linux C++,你 C 和 CPP 区别是什么 指针和引用的区别 线程间的同步方式 进程间的通信方式 请介绍五大 IO 模型 数据库了解多少 什么情况下建立索引 能不能讲具体点,什么情况不建立索引 MySQL 存储引擎有哪些 为什么做一个 RPC 框架,是 demo 吗 看你用了 protobuf,它和 JSON 的区别是什么,为什么使用它 RPC 协议和 H
百度的一二三面是连着一起的,问题比较多,记得可能不太全。 # 一面 1.自我介绍一下 2.手撕代码: 反转链表 3.说一下http的get和post的区别 4.解释一下安全和幂等 5.TCP连接和断开的过程 6.进程通信有哪些方法,它们的特点 7.说一下进程、线程、协程 8.介绍一下IO多路复用,和之前的方法相比有什么优点 9.syn攻击有了解么 10.mysql学过哪些知识 11.介绍一下你的项
面试官介绍组内业务 1. 自我介绍 2. 描述一下RPC项目的设计思想/框架 3. 你觉得RPC最关键的是什么? 4. 你设计的传输协议大概是什么结构,有什么优势? 5. 网络传输应用层和传输层是什么协议? 6. 如何解决粘包拆包,除了使用长度字段来进行区分还有别的方式吗? 7. 剩下两个项目选择一个最有亮点的来介绍 8. 为什么要使用RocketMQ 9. 如何保证消息可靠性 10. 什么地方使
一下午就结束了,暂时就想到这么多,以后想到了再补 个人情况 学历:24届双非本 奖项:ACM铜、CCPC省赛银、圈钱杯B组国一 项目:烂大街webserver 语言:C++ 一面 面试题 讲讲epoll 讲讲Reacter模式,实现原理 讲讲堆栈,还有哪些 new和malloc区别 说一下缺页中断 TCP在哪一层 HTTP基于什么 输入域名到页面渲染经历了什么 讲讲B+树 红黑树原理 你还了解哪些
秋招提前批陆陆续续投了十多家了,只有百度一家公司愿意搭理我,可怜的我啊 07-25 一面(35min) 自我介绍 介绍一下腾讯做的离线日志项目 html 解析流程(css、js、图片这些资源的加载顺序) js 事件循环 介绍一下字节做的项目(断点续传、超时重传怎么做的) 算法题:求两个字符串的最长子串(不是子序列) 暴力解法: 动态规划解法: 总结:一面是一个很温柔的小姐姐,问的问题都比较基础,所
一个多月前面试的,一直忘了总结,现在才想起来,简单整理一下 TCP与UDP区别 HTTP缓存 不用第三方库怎么实现柱状图这些效果 界面响应适配有哪些方案,具体如何操作 jwt认证流程,登录、退出登录逻辑 重绘和回流 跨域 栈内存、堆内存与js数据类型 写代码:数组中找两数之和为100的值的下标;我用map写后O(n),说怎么大家都这么写,要我换种写法?...换了个快排+双指针O(n*logn) 手
这次没有录屏也没有录音,现在写的只是现在能记住的。 社恐人生中第一次面试,没开始前很紧张,还好实际面试的时候没那么紧张,反而比较像聊天。 平均下来每一场面 40 分钟,从下午 2:30 到 5:30。 一面 小姐姐面的,挺和善。 先自我介绍,然后闲聊了一下让我得到了点放松,让我后面面试的时候就讲的很顺畅。 然后直接问项目,听说是百度面试的惯用手段。大概讲了一下我简历上第一个项目的初衷和用处,然后就
8.16投递 8.22约面 8.24 19:00面试 百度个人云部门 大约1小时10分钟 百度自己的即时通讯软件 如流 1.自我介绍 2.自己认为收获最多的项目 展开讲讲 3.我看你用的vite框架,vite和webpack比好在哪 4.讲讲你用的pinia 5.你在开发小程序的过程中学到最多的地方是什么 6.如果说小程序中要嵌套h5页面,怎么保持页面跳转后用户信息自动同步? 7.上面说完后顺便问
8,9月找工作兵荒马乱,最终因为保研放弃了继续找工作,这几天还在陆陆续续收到京东和百度的面试,各种笔试邮件。 今天突然接到蚂蚁的二面电话,还是很有感触的,将之前的面经找出来 还是希望大家不论工作还是读研,都能有一个好的未来 京东初试8.30 数据库:写一个简单的select C++:深拷贝和浅拷贝 操作系统:进程和线程 测试:设计登陆页面的测试用例 代码:用O(n)写一个数组的第K大数 根据二叉树
#提前批# #面经# #校招# 记录一下,百度面试官说校招其实不看安卓方面的技能掌握程度,还是得看基础,计算机网络,操作系统,设计模式,数据结构与算法之类的。得恶补一下了
1h 面试官没开摄像头,然后我也没开~ 1. 自我介绍 2. 项目介绍 3. Java NIO原理,与BIO有什么区别 4. 线程不安全的类有哪些 4. G1回收器原理 4. 类加载过程 4. GCROOTS由什么组成 5. 数据库索引 6. 数据库的事务和一致性 7. 计网分层结构 8. TCP和UDP的区别 9. TCP怎么实现可靠传输 10. HTTP3.0展开讲讲 11. 进程和线程的区别